Overview
Manages day to day operations of Injection Molding Department including supervising direct report employees and scheduling production. Improves and advances Molding Department through continuous improvement projects to improve safety, quality, manufacturing, tooling, and production.
This is a 3rd shift position (10pm - 6am)
Responsibilities
- Must embrace and follow the Core Beliefs and Values of Stryten Energy.
- Safety is our overriding priority. If an unsafe condition is found to exist, actions must be taken immediately to correct the situation to keep all team members safe and get manufacturing equipment operational as soon as possible.
- Follow and enforce all safety rules and regulations. Review work areas for safety compliance and safe work conditions. Investigate, document, and report each and all safety incidents and near misses according to policy before leaving at the end of your shift.
- Assign all employees to the jobs they are to perform for the shift. Explain and teach employees what they need to do to perform their assigned job.
- Monitor all activities of the shift to maximize material and labor utilization. Minimize scrap in all areas. Responsible for achieving company expectations regarding set up and run time. Record and monitor all press cycle times.
- Communicate with outgoing and incoming Supervisors to review production schedule, changeover schedule, and any issues.
- Complete all daily production paperwork and timecards for accuracy and turn in before leaving for the day.
- Make sure all jobs running are done to the bill of materials.
- This includes the correct materials, packaging, and labels.
- Ensure all jobs running have an approved first shot approval and signed deviation when applicable.
- Complete all QA checks as required.
- Propose and implement improvements that will reduce product cost, increase output, increase machine up time, decrease expense, and provide a better and safer work environment.
- Involve employees in investigating and solving customer, operational and safety issues.
- Responsible for general housekeeping, organization of material/equipment and product flow. This to include housekeeping project assigned by Site Manager.
- Responsible for employee behavior, morale, and the well-being of employees on the shift. Administer company rules, policies and procedures.
- Must complete all required hazardous waste training and comply with all TRM hazardous waste and handling procedures.
- Follow all ISO 9000 requirements including creating and maintaining ISO documents, implement changes as they are updated.
- Other responsibilities as assigned to meet the needs of the business.
